The Dredger Thrombectomy Device is intended for use in the revascularization of acute ischemic stroke within 8 hours of symptoms onset, which is caused by the intracranial occlusive vessels of patients who are not eligible for intravenous tissue plasminogen activator, IV t-PA, or who fail IV t-PA therapy.
DredgerTM Thrombectomy Device is a highly visible nitinol stent retriever featuring movable cell design and unique dual stent retriever based technology. With its wide range of sizes, the DredgerTM thrombectomy device is suitable for treating vessel diameters from 1.5 mm to 6.0 mm. The device is available in 3 mm 4 mm 5 mm 6mm and 7.0 mm diameters and in lengths between 20 mm and 42 mm. All measures of the device can be used through microcatheters with a 0.021″ inner diameter. The tip of the device is made from a soft material, which allows it to conform to the anatomy of the vessel without causing excessive friction or trauma. Features&Advantages
1. The device has a good apposition to the vessel wall because of its closed ring design.
2. Higher thrombectomy efficacy thanks to its exclusive varied cell design which is capable of capturing thrombus by clamping the clots post integration.
3. The large push wire allows better control and precision during the procedure, which enables the physician to quickly and efficiently access the clot. And the large push wire enhances the stiffness and control of the device to navigate the tortuous vascular anatomy of the brain.
4. Atramatic soft tip minimizes damage to the surrounding tissue during the clot removal process.
5. Lowest radial outward force minimizes damage to the surrounding tissue for safety when physicians remove the blood clot from the artery.
6. The excellent full length visibility leads to a maximum in safety and reliablitity during the procedure.
7. The distinctive tuck net is a small mesh structure located at the end of the thrombectomy device avoiding small clots running away.
